Output dd153f01c0751da69da03a3628eaab4e5e9d256a5fa72f28c7d4c31a72aa51ae:1

value
27487342
script pubkey
OP_0 OP_PUSHBYTES_20 b9c03a05ffdded8eb1baf75e5a97a8d36d006352
address
bc1qh8qr5p0lmhkcavd67a0949ag6dksqc6jjv6069
transaction
dd153f01c0751da69da03a3628eaab4e5e9d256a5fa72f28c7d4c31a72aa51ae
spent
true